Megan Huffadine

Megan’s art practice of drawing, painting and sculpture involves environmental concerns as well as a focus on how people express personal identity and history through the objects they make, gather and own. Her background in archaeology and museum practices has a strong influence on the work she makes.

Plant material, remnants and discards are sketched from memory, scale is altered and developed into new forms. These are composed into multi piece sculptural works and paintings.

Megan’s qualifications include a B.A, Post Graduate Diploma in Anthropology, and a Bachelor of Fine Arts. She has exhibited in group and solo exhibitions throughout New Zealand as well as holding awards for her work. Megan has taught at several Tertiary Institutions in the South Island as well as teaching private art classes.
